CI note — Orvane UI snapshot suite. Snapshots flaking on the render farm since Tuesday. Root cause: font rasterization differs between the old and new runner images, producing one-pixel diffs in button labels. Fix: pinned runner image, regenerated all 212 snapshots, added a pixel-tolerance threshold of 0.1%. Do not regenerate snapshots locally; local machines use different font stacks. Suite is green as of this morning. The clean run corresponds to the trace token below.

session token of kahog-bahif = htk9_f63daec35

## Building Access — Spares Room (Hullbrook Annex)

Contractors: the spare hardware room is down the east corridor on the ground floor, third door on the left. Sign in at the front desk first and grab a visitor lanyard. Anything you take out, jot it in the blue logbook — yes, even the little stuff. The door self-locks, so don't wedge it. To get in, punch in the code below.

staff pass of hagug-taguf = bdg-HJ-9

**Ticket QSC-4471: Autoscaler sign-off required**

The Queueflow autoscaler now scales worker pools on queue depth rather than CPU. Before this reaches staging, the scaling thresholds, cooldown window, and the hard ceiling of 40 workers must each be reviewed and formally approved. Please do not merge or deploy anything on this ticket until sign-off is recorded by the approver named below.

approver of hahog-hahap = Ulaath Praael

### Step 4: Stabilize the integration tests

Heads up: the Tollgate payments suite is flaky mostly because tests share one sandbox ledger. Before migrating, give each test run its own namespace and bump the settlement poll timeout — the old default is way too tight. Once that's in place, reruns should drop to near zero. The test harness picks up these configuration values at startup.

config for hahip-yajep:
holix:
  log_level: error
  metrics_host: metrics.holix.qorvellabs.internal
  pin: 9600
  pool_size: 8